Registered Nurse Salary in Mississippi
Registered Nurse pay in Mississippi, explained
Registered nurses in Mississippi earn a median of $77,090 per year ($37.06 per hour), which is 21% below the national median of $97,550. Entry-level workers earn around $60,610, while the most experienced registered nurses reach about $100,350. Pay varies by employer, setting, and metro area within Mississippi.
Is $77,090 good pay in Mississippi?
Adjusted for Mississippi's cost of living (which runs 87% of the U.S. average), that $77,090 is worth about $88,657 in national buying power — ranking Mississippi #45 for real pay (vs #50 on the sticker number).
